3 Season
140 Episode
Chouseishin Series - Season 3 Episode 28 Invasion! A New War Potential?
- Year: 2006
- Country: Japan
- Genre: Sci-Fi & Fantasy, Drama
- Studio: TV Tokyo
- Keyword: superhero, super power, superhero team
- Director:
- Cast: Kouhei Takeda